ENVIRONMENTAL REGULATION AGENCY SANCTIONS 25 ERRANT COMPANIES IN FOUR STATES

The National Environmental Standards and Regulations Enforcement Agency (NESREA) has shut down 25 facilities across four states in Nigeria for various environmental crimes. The affected facilities are located in Anambra, Enugu, Bayelsa, and Rivers States.
